Laws § 259.781","heading":"Model rockets; definitions.","body":"Sec. 1.\n\nAs used in this act:\n\n\"Model rocket\" means an aero-model that ascends into the air without use of aerodynamic lifting forces against gravity and is propelled by means of a model rocket engine.\n\n\"Model rocket engine\" or \"engine\" means a device or combination of devices which provide the necessary force or motive power to cause the model rocket to move through the air.","path":["MI Code","Chapter 259","Act Act-333-of-1965"],"source_url":"https://www.legislature.mi.gov/Laws/MCL?objectName=mcl-259-781","current_through":"2026-08-14","vintage":"open-us-law v2026.08, retrieved 2026-09-14","retrieved_at":"2026-09-14T18:32:31Z","sha256":"6eb2084e52c727ce2fe9115ba282b6a640db6c2ca14db0047fb3ee1ba9166ff8","source_id":"us-mi","stale":false,"prev":"us-mi/mich.-comp.-laws-259.402","next":"us-mi/mich.-comp.-laws-259.782"},"notice":"GroundRules: Original legal text.
